Okay - I get it. We used to play a White Elephant Game at Christmas. You would roll the dice and if you got doubles you could take a wrapped gift from the pile in the middle. Once all the gifts were gone, the people who had them opened them. Then we set a timer and rolled the dice. Whoever got doubles could steal the gift they wanted most. Every year there was something every one wanted. Baudy was good. Ususally the popular things were Leopard G Strings, an X Rated Book, something like a Spiro Gyra CD, and the real winner was an outdated used pair of WHITE Men's Platform Shoes ala John Travolta.
